Thank you for the well wishes. The tornados that rocked Bowling Green are verging on the worst natural disaster in the history of the town. Over 75 homes completely decimated. Hundreds more damaged. Over 15+ dead and unfortunately counting. Myself and my family were lucky to escape with minimal damage, while houses less than 50 yards from our front door were completely leveled. We are still without power and may be for some time. I debated on traveling to Atlanta today out of guilt, but decided to let the emergency and rescue crews do their jobs and made the drive anyway. At least they have power and heat in Atlanta I guess. I can firmly say tonight was the most emotional WKU game I’ve ever been apart of. It was clear from the tip the guys were playing with a different energy. A purpose. For the city. Having Josh Anderson back and a “closer” to 100% Hamilton made a world of difference. To completely dismantle a good team in Ole Miss and get one over on Kermit Davis, has done mine and many Hilltoppers hearts a world of good. We have a long way to go as a community and a basketball team, but tonight felt good - even if only for a couple hours. Thank you Bulls fan. Rooting for nothing but success for your program.
